2GGaming Sponsors Ranai for Genesis 4

test3.png

Earlier today, 2GGaming announced that they'll be sponsoring the elusive Ranai to attend Genesis 4 in January. Ranai is without contention the strongest Villager main in Super Smash Bros. for Wii U, but he is also notorious for not attending very many tournaments. Fortunately, he is now locked in for what will surely be one of the most exciting premier events of 2017. This move by 2GG is also notable because they already sponsor his longtime teammate komorikiri, meaning that you'll get to see more of their legendary doubles team.

As the excellent reveal trailer highlights, Ranai and komorikiri are one of the best static teams in the world.

Part of this sponsorship likely hinges on Ranai's impressive Genesis 3 performance. In the singles tournament, he tore through the winners' bracket before losing close sets to Gonzalo "ZeRo" Barrios and Samuel "Dabuz" Buzby. His 3rd place finish with such an unusual character was unprecedented. On top of that, he and komorikiri managed to win doubles by triumphing over fearsome teams from around the world. They even beat ZeRo and Nairoby "Nairo" Quezada in grand finals, proving that the world's strongest singles players couldn't even disrupt their exceptional synergy.

The drawn-out clash between ZeRo's and Ranai's teams remains one of the best Smash Wii U doubles sets.

Ranai's most recent US appearance was at EVO 2016, where he finished in an impressive 5th place despite a several month hiatus. Though he didn't make it as far as his fellow countryman Kameme, he did manage revenge against Dabuz, tying the set count between them at 1-1. Ranai made it clear that he doesn't have to attend tournaments frequently in order to claim top-level wins. He may not be the first person on everyone's mind to win Genesis 4, but make no mistake: no player wants to meet this man in bracket.
